is for Kitchen Scents
If the fresh, fruity fra-
grance of your refrigera-
tor's crisper drawer
turns you on; you're not
alone. Cosmetics corn-
panies and parfumeries
are serving up a pro-
duce section worth of pamper prod-
ucts, and their shelf life is guaranteed.
Look for Comptoir Sud Pacifique's
new Kumquat fragrance at Lori Karbal
in Birmingham; pear, pomegranate,
cucumber and fig candles at
Anthropologie in Birmingham; Kiehl's
Herbal Toner with Mixed Berries and
Extracts and Kiehl's Cucumber Herbal
Alcohol-Free Toner at Lori Karbal and
Neiman Marcus; Burt's Bees Farmer's
Market Carrot Nutritive CrEme and
Raspberry Jam Lip Gloss; Orange
Spice Halawa Bath Bloomers at
Neiman Marcus.
is for Lips (and Eyes)
Pinks, lilacs and plums
'seem to look great on all
skin tones. And lucky
for us, they're the "in"
shades for the summer
season. So tuck away
those boring browns
and taupes. Try a little lavender eye
shadow from Christian Dior or a sub-
tle rose from Prescriptives called

is for Nautical Stripes
Set sail for summer in
classic navy and white
stripes. It's the shipshape
look that never goes out
of style, whether for
dockside clothing, out-
door entertaining or a
crisp interior palette. Nautica Home
introduces its Signature and Bermuda
table decor collections for off-shore pic-
nics or patio luncheons (available at
Hudson's). J. Crew's take on nautical
